Description

We are looking for a skilled Project Manager / PMO Manager to oversee a team of project managers, ensuring successful execution of technical electronics-based new product development projects. This role requires a strong technical background, leadership expertise, and the ability to manage multiple projects while maintaining quality, cost control, and adherence to timelines. The ideal candidate will play a pivotal role in guiding the project team, optimizing processes, and representing project management in customer interactions.

Responsibilities:

Manage and develop a team of project managers, including hiring, conducting performance reviews, and supporting career growth.

Mentor and guide project managers in technical decision-making and project execution strategies.

Establish and implement standardized processes, tools, and compliance measures to ensure regulatory adherence and efficient project delivery.

Oversee the planning and execution of multiple projects, ensuring they meet scope, schedule, budget, and quality requirements.

Collaborate with project managers to manage customer expectations and communicate adjustments related to scope, trade-offs, and project changes.

Monitor projects to ensure informed decision-making and successful outcomes.

Advocate for high technical standards and continuous improvement within the project management team.

Requirements

Strong technical expertise in electronics, embedded systems, and software development processes.

Familiarity with electronics-based manufacturing processes, including production test development, process validation, and quality assurance.

Proven ability to lead and manage a team of project managers effectively.

Engineering degree in electronics, systems integration, or manufacturing engineering is preferred.

Certification in Agile Scrum or PMP is highly desirable.

Demonstrated experience in manufacturing and electronics development.
